Signs Of A Failing Converter

The catalytic converter plays a key role in reducing harmful emissions. A failing converter affects your car’s performance and safety. Detecting early signs helps avoid costly repairs and engine damage.

Watch for unusual sounds, smells, and changes in how your car runs. These signs point to a converter that needs attention. Knowing them helps you decide if driving is safe or if repairs are urgent.

Unusual Exhaust Smell

A strong rotten egg or sulfur odor from the exhaust signals converter trouble. This smell comes from excess hydrogen sulfide. It means the converter is not breaking down emissions properly.

Poor Engine Performance

Your car may feel sluggish or hesitate when accelerating. A failing converter restricts exhaust flow, reducing engine power. You might notice rough idling or difficulty climbing hills.

Check Engine Light

The check engine light often turns on with converter problems. It may flash or stay steady. This warning means the engine control system detects emission issues.

Dark Or Excessive Smoke

Excessive or dark smoke from the tailpipe can indicate a clogged converter. It causes incomplete combustion and poor fuel efficiency. The smoke might have a strong odor too.

Overheating Under The Vehicle

Feel for unusual heat near the exhaust system or under the car. A blocked converter causes excessive heat buildup. This can damage other parts and pose a fire risk.

Risks Of Driving With A Bad Converter

Driving with a bad catalytic converter puts your vehicle and safety at risk. This part controls harmful emissions and helps the engine run smoothly. Ignoring issues can cause serious problems fast.

Some problems start small but quickly get worse. Knowing the risks helps you avoid costly repairs and dangerous situations on the road.

Clogged Converter Causes Engine Damage

A clogged converter blocks exhaust gases from leaving the engine. This creates high backpressure inside the engine. The extra pressure can damage seals and pipes. The engine may overheat or even fail completely. Driving with a clogged converter can lead to costly engine repairs.

Reduced Fuel Efficiency And Performance

A bad converter reduces fuel efficiency. The engine works harder to push exhaust gases out. This wastes fuel and lowers gas mileage. You might notice slow acceleration or loss of power. The car may stall or run roughly on the road.

Increased Emissions And Environmental Harm

The converter cleans harmful gases before they leave the tailpipe. A bad converter lets toxic gases escape. This pollutes the air and can fail emissions tests. Your car may produce a strong rotten egg smell from sulfur buildup.

Fire Hazard And Overheating Risks

Heat builds up when the converter is blocked or damaged. The converter or nearby parts can get red hot. This can cause fires under the vehicle or damage the floorboard. Overheating also risks warping metal and melting parts.

Warning Signs Require Immediate Attention

Some signs mean you must stop driving right away. A flashing check engine light signals serious engine problems. Dark smoke or intense heat under the car warns of converter failure. Ignoring these signs risks engine destruction and safety hazards.

Common Causes Behind Converter Failure

The catalytic converter plays a key role in reducing harmful emissions. It can fail due to several common reasons. Understanding these causes helps you spot problems early. It also prevents further damage to your vehicle.

Physical Damage

Impact from road debris or accidents can crack the converter. Cracks allow exhaust gases to leak. This reduces the converter’s efficiency. It may also cause strange noises or rattling sounds.

Clogging From Carbon Build-up

Carbon deposits can block the converter’s honeycomb structure. This happens over time as exhaust passes through. Clogging restricts exhaust flow and reduces engine performance. It also leads to higher emissions and poor fuel economy.

Engine Misfires

Misfires cause unburned fuel to enter the converter. This fuel burns inside the converter, causing overheating. Overheating damages the internal components. It may melt the honeycomb and cause failure.

Use Of Wrong Fuel Or Oil

Using incorrect fuel or low-quality oil can harm the converter. Contaminants coat the internal parts, blocking airflow. This leads to poor converter performance and eventual failure.

Age And Wear

Over time, the converter’s materials degrade naturally. Exposure to heat and chemicals weakens the structure. Older converters are more prone to failure and need replacement.

Repair And Replacement Options

Repair and replacement options for a bad catalytic converter vary based on the damage level. Minor issues may be fixed with cleaning or minor repairs. Severe damage usually requires a full replacement to restore proper function.

Choosing the right option depends on the symptoms and how long the converter has been failing. Timely action can save your engine from further harm and improve vehicle performance.

Cleaning The Catalytic Converter

Cleaning can help if the converter is clogged but not damaged. Special cleaning products dissolve carbon build-up inside. This option is cheaper and faster than replacement.

Cleaning works best if caught early. It will not fix a melted or broken converter.

Repairing Minor Damage

Small cracks or loose parts can sometimes be repaired. A mechanic may replace damaged sensors or seals. Repair is only a short-term solution for minor problems.

It can improve performance but may not last long. Full replacement is better for severe damage.

Replacing The Catalytic Converter

Replacement is needed for melted, broken, or heavily clogged converters. A new unit restores full function and meets emissions standards. Prices vary depending on the vehicle make and model.

OEM parts ensure quality and compatibility. Aftermarket options may be cheaper but vary in quality.

Professional Diagnosis And Service

A certified mechanic can identify the exact problem. They use diagnostic tools to check converter efficiency. Professionals recommend the best repair or replacement option.

Getting a trusted service avoids unnecessary repairs and saves money. It also ensures your car meets emission laws.
